Tiivistelmä:This study presents a model using hierarchical fuzzy reasoning to evaluate corporate sustainability (hereafter as: sust.), given a number of inputs, named as 'basic indicators'. Inputs are normalized according to their sust. status and combined to obtain a sust. index on [0,1] for each facet of the company. A sensitivity analysis specifies the most important indicators that affect the sust. There are two case studies of multinational cement companies presented in detail.
